Hello everyone. In today's post I will discuss the ways to use one of splinterlands in game currencies. Glint. Glint can be earned in battles. In the shop you can use Glint to purchase soulbound cards, energy, merits, Legendary and Alchemy potions, or loot chests. In the past I was saving Glint to buy legendary draws or ultimate loot chests. Some of the cards I got from them were quite decent:
In the ultimate loot chest I also got a beta pack one time. But all in all I am disappointed by what I get from loot chests or rarity draws. Most of the time I get soulbound cards and I don't like them because if you want to sell them you first have to pay to unbound them. Also in my experience unbounding cards costs a lot and after that I got barely any profits left by selling a card or even had to sell them at a loss. Like I had golden Thunderhoof Nomad. I think that I paid around 30 USD to unbound it and was not able to get nearly that much back by selling it. So I changed my strategy. No I no longer buy either soulbound cards or loot chests. Instead I buy Legendary and Alchemy potions(and sometimes energy) and use those potions when I buy chaos legion packs or rebellion packs. Unlike unboudng cards packs are relatively cheap and if I will succeed getting gold fold legendary or at lest golden epic cards I will be able to sell them for nice profit. So far this strategy has not worked for me because the best cards I got recently were just normal legendaries. But I still think that for me buying potions and using them on packs makes more sense than buying loot chests or soulbound cards rarity draws. Perhaps drawing golden soulbound cards would give me a more decent profit than I get from selling normal unbound cards but for me gold soulbound cards costs too much Glint. And I only imagine that unbounding them would costs much more as well. Also I don't use Glint to buy merits because I feel like I am getting enough merits from brawls.
